Transaction ea67962d6d91acaa89d635a3e040c61c5187398af4032505423115781f0a676e
2 Input
2 Outputs
- ea67962d6d91acaa89d635a3e040c61c5187398af4032505423115781f0a676e:0
- ea67962d6d91acaa89d635a3e040c61c5187398af4032505423115781f0a676e:1
value 2707499
address 1LCM5g6Qj6JxE8eX81WLhe7MpBossLYRCE
value 10146689
address 3C8cmZ3EMY6GCjPUW9nVbiLokez3KjmMJY